About the Book

Your Essential Companion for Tackling Everyday Coaching Challenges

Have you missed a classroom observation because you were asked to substitute teach? Been assigned to "fix" a teacher? Had a teacher who chronically cancels meetings? Are teachers (and possibly even your principal) confused about what you actually do as a coach? You are not alone!

As a coach, there is no shortage of situations that can throw a wrench in your plans for helping teachers. While other books on coaching provide an invaluable overview of the profession, our guide is a resource for when things aren't going as planned. We'll lead you through the maze of obstacles, both big and small, that can arise when coaching. This is not a book that tells you what to do-rather it is meant to be consulted on-the-fly when you need help figuring out what to do next.

In each of the 58 scenarios, we will help you to:

1. Choose your own best plan of action

2. Game out contingency plans and follow-up steps

3. Gather the right tools and supplies

4. Find sources of inspiration

5. Protect yourself from burnout.

Unlock your full potential as an instructional coach and learn how to take control of your role and become the coach your school needs.
